Reports to: Principal/Head of schools

Responsibilities

  • Support students and staff to be critical thinkers and effective users, evaluators, and creators of information
  • Create a caring and thoughtful environment with equitable access to the library’s physical and digital collections
  • Collaborate and co-teach with colleagues to support curriculum through information literacy skills and utilizing diverse, complex, and culturally responsive texts
  • Oversee the physical and digital collection, including performing equity audits, maintenance, collection selection and development, and organization of the library
  • Provide resources to the school community that supports curriculum, current events, and school and community culture
  • Communicate library resources and programs to school staff and families
  • Instill and support a love of reading and stories in students

Qualifications - Required

  • Education: Hold a Bachelor's degree
  • Hold a valid Massachusetts School Librarian/Library License (All Levels).
  • Meet all state and federal guidelines in order to be fully licensed and Highly Qualified.
  • Ability to meet the Standards of Effective Teaching established by the Boston Public Schools as outlined above
  • Current authorization to work in the United States - Candidates must have such authorization by their first day of employment
